Web-based Pre- & Post-Laboratory Activities for General Chemistry Presented by Dianne Meador & William H. Fink, Department of Chemistry Lisa Wilson, IET Mediaworks University of California, Davis, CA, 95616

Web-based Activities Prelab Activities Theory –Concepts interactively presented Procedures –Shown with Stills & Videos Prelab Quiz –100% achievement required Postlab Exercises Data –Verify range Calculations –Guide & Confirm Questions –Multiple Choice –Essay

Motivation Improved educational experience in the laboratory Familiarize students with equipment and chemistry Focus students’ attention to the principles underlying the chemistry Modernizing laboratories to increase student appeal

Objectives Prelab Activities Consistent preparation Efficient use of time Accountable Postlab Exercises Reinforce educational goals Certify achievement of goals Scoring student performance

UC Davis Participants Dean’s Office of Letters and Science, Mathematical and Physical Sciences IET MediaWorks Chemistry Department

Development Process Content experts PowerPoint storyboard Excel matrix Audio/video & photography experts Graphic Designer Senior Programmer Presentations Flash MX Post-Lab Interface ColdFusion MX Oracle 8i.wav.mov.jpeg

Course Management Tools Content providers may Enter/edit presentation text Enter/edit quiz questions & answers Enter/edit post-lab questions & responses Manage date dependent material Manage student & user information

TA Program Interaction Teaching Assistants may review student responses to quiz and post-laboratory questions Check answers and date/time stamp Enter grade adjustments Score essay responses Display, print or copy reports

Trauma report Technical Aspects Educational Aspects

Technical Aspects Good Accessing site –MyUCDavis/Banner –Flash downloading –71% reported no problems Using CD –Reducing Response time off campus –Low student usage 66% reported no problems Bad Early teething problems –System failure to recognize student –Quicktime download website changed after launch –Browser diversity Student Familiarity with the technology –Too Little –Too Much

Educational Aspects Student Survey –Not at all –More no than yes –Somewhat –More yes than no –Yes much –NA

Survey Question Negative Response N/A or Neutral Positive Response Negative Response N/A or Neutral Positive Response Negative Response N/A or Neutral Positive Response Help understand experiment? 22%27%51%16%35%49%5%22%73% Give confidence regarding the experimental procedures? 32%33%35%15%41%44%5%32%62% Require less assistance from the TA? 35%29%36%25%32%43%8%27%65% Help perform experiment more efficiently? 34%32%34%11%42%47%7%28%65% Help understand safety? 10%21%69%4%26%70%1%19%80% As useful as TA’s prelaboratory discussion? 35%24%41%15%25%60%4%14%82% Prelab Preference/ Recommendation In-class vs. On-line 49%20%31%13% 10% 15% 22% 72% 68% 1% 8% 14% 18% 85% 74% Postlab Preference/ Recommendation Written vs. On-line 15% 19% 10% 13% 75% 68% 4% 8% 11% 23% 85% 69% Fall 2002 Spring 2002 Spring 2003 Survey Results

Improvements Between Spring 2002 and Spring 2003 Redesigned the post-laboratory exercises –To include more feedback to student –To increase robustness –To tighten integration with lab course framework TA Support –Online Management tools expanded –Office Hour Room with computer terminals for student support

Educational Aspects Conclusions Prelaboratory Reported better understanding of –experiments compared to earlier laboratories –safety issues Good compliance with prelab quizzes Preferred & Recommended on-line approach Both TA & Students report modest improvement of ability to perform lab independently Postlaboratory Students who were having difficulties with calculations were identified and given guidance Creativity of error by 800 students kept us busy Student data errors leads to student frustration Nature of TA’s role is changing from Evaluator to Teacher

Future Expansion to entire General Chemistry sequence Continuing integration of the Laboratory manual to online activity framework Program revision for SCORM compliance
